BRAKE MASTER CYLINDER (for RHD) INSTALLATION

Note

While the battery is connected, even if the power switch is off, the brake control system activates when the brake pedal is depressed or the door courtesy switch turns on. Therefore during servicing of the brake system components, do not operate the brake pedal or open/close the doors while the battery is connected.


  1. INSTALL BRAKE BOOSTER GASKET


    1. A01H0U1

      Install a new brake booster gasket to the brake master cylinder with simulator.

  2. INSTALL BRAKE MASTER CYLINDER WITH SIMULATOR ASSEMBLY


    1. A01H0O2

      Install the brake master cylinder with simulator with the 4 nuts.

      Torque:
      13 N*m  { 130 kgf*cm, 9 ft.*lbf }
    2. Connect the brake stroke simulator connector.

  3. INSTALL PUSH ROD PIN


    1. A01H1W8E06
      Text in Illustration
      *1 Push Rod Pin
      *2 Clip
      *3 Push Rod Clevis
      *4 Lithium soap base glycol grease

      Apply a light coat of lithium soap base glycol grease to the push rod pin.

    2. Set the master cylinder push rod clevis in place, insert the push rod pin from outside of the vehicle and then install a new clip.

  4. INSTALL BRAKE PEDAL RETURN SPRING


    1. Install the spring between the pedal and steering column as shown in the illustration.

  5. INSTALL RESERVOIR BRACKET


    1. A01GX2S

      Install the reservoir bracket with the 3 bolts.

      Torque:
      8.5 N*m  { 87 kgf*cm, 75 in.*lbf }
  6. INSTALL NO. 1 RESERVOIR HOSE


    1. A01GZX4E02
      Text in Illustration
      *1 Reservoir Connector
      *a View B
      *b Upper
      *c Paint Mark
      *d 75°to 105°
      *e 30°to 60°

      Install the reservoir connector to the No. 1 reservoir hose with the hose clip as shown in the illustration.

      Length "A"
      4.0 to 7.0 mm (0.157 to 0.276 in.)
    2. With the paint mark on the hose's tip facing the top of the vehicle, install the No. 1 reservoir hose to the master cylinder with the hose clip.

      Tech Tips

      Install the hose clip so that its claws face the top of the vehicle.

  7. INSTALL BRAKE MASTER CYLINDER RESERVOIR ASSEMBLY


    1. A01H2C3E02
      Text in Illustration
      *1 Reservoir
      *2 Rib
      *3 Claw
      *4 Lock
      *a Upper

      Connect the No. 1 reservoir hose (labeled A) and No. 2 brake actuator hose (labeled B) to the reservoir. The reservoir connector connecting procedure must be followed as described below:


      1. Remove the foreign matter entry prevention plastic bags.

        Note

        Check that there is no damage or foreign objects on the connected part of the reservoir and reservoir connectors.

      2. Insert the reservoir connector to the reservoir until the reservoir connector makes a "click" sound, so that the reservoir connector tip's groove is aligned with the reservoir's rib.

      3. Securely set the lock of the reservoir connector.

      4. Check that the reservoir connector lock's claw is securely attached.

    2. With the paint mark on the hose's tip facing the top of the vehicle, connect the No. 1 brake actuator hose (labeled C) to the reservoir with the hose clip.

      Tech Tips

      Install the hose clip so that its claws face the top of the vehicle.

    3. Connect the brake fluid level warning switch connector, and then attach the connector clamp to the reservoir bracket.

    4. Install the brake fluid reservoir with the 2 bolts.

      Torque:
      8.5 N*m  { 87 kgf*cm, 75 in.*lbf }
    5. Connect the wire harness clamp to the reservoir.

  18. CONNECT BRAKE ACCUMULATOR PUMP CONNECTOR


    1. Add brake fluid into the reservoir between MAX and MIN line on the brake fluid reservoir.

      Brake fluid
      SAE J1703 or FMVSS No. 116 DOT3
    2. A01GXZU

      With the power switch off, connect the 2 brake accumulator pump connectors.

    3. Turn the power switch on (IG) and check that the brake accumulator pump motor operates and stops.

    4. Turn the power switch off.

  19. BLEED BRAKE MASTER CYLINDER


    1. Bleed brake master cylinder.


      1. Remove the brake master cylinder reservoir filler cap assembly.

      2. Add brake fluid into the reservoir between MAX and MIN level on the brake fluid reservoir.

        Brake fluid
        SAE J1703 or FMVSS No. 116 DOT3
      3. Connect the intelligent tester to the DLC3 and turn the power switch on (IG).

      4. Turn the intelligent tester on and enter the following menus: Chassis / ABS/VSC/TRC / Utility / Air Bleeding.

      5. Select the "Master Cylinder or Stroke Simulator has been removed" and bleed brake master cylinder according to the intelligent tester display.

      6. After air bleeding, tighten each bleeder plug.

        Torque:
        for Front Brake (except 6-pot caliper)
        11 N*m  { 110 kgf*cm, 8 ft.*lbf }
        for Front Brake (6-pot caliper)
        19 N*m  { 194 kgf*cm, 14 ft.*lbf }
        for Rear Brake
        11 N*m  { 110 kgf*cm, 8 ft.*lbf }
    2. Clear the DTCs Click here.

    3. Turn the intelligent tester off and turn the power switch off.

    4. Inspect for brake fluid leaks.

    5. Adjust the brake fluid level in the reservoir Click here.

  33. READ VALUE OF ACCUMULATOR PRESSURE SENSOR OUTPUT VOLTAGE

    Tech Tips

    If removing and installing the No. 3 brake actuator tube, check for a brake fluid leak from the No. 3 tube connection area by monitoring the accumulator pressure sensor output value from the brake actuator. Directly checking for a brake fluid leak from the No. 3 tube connection area is difficult.


    1. Turn the power switch OFF.

    2. Connect the intelligent tester to the DLC3.

    3. Turn the power switch ON (IG).

    4. Operate the intelligent tester according to the display and select "DATA LIST".

      Skid control ECU:
      Tester Display Measurement Item/Range Normal Condition Diagnostic Note
      Accumulator Pressure Sensor Accumulator pressure sensor / min.: 0 V, max.: 5 V Specified value: 2.6 to 3.8 V -
    5. A01GZQM

      Depress the brake pedal 4 or 5 times to operate the pump motor, and check the output value on the intelligent tester with the motor stopped (not braking).

      OK
      Accumulator pressure sensor's output voltage drops 0.2 V or less for 30 seconds.

      If the voltage drops more than 0.2 V, there may be a brake fluid leak from the No. 3 brake actuator tube connection area. Remove the brake actuator and brake accumulator pump, and then repeat the procedures above from the retightening of the 2 union nuts of the No. 3 brake actuator tube.

      Torque:
      15 N*m  { 155 kgf*cm, 11 ft.*lbf }
